1904 Presidential General Election Results - Minnesota

Popular VoteElectoral Vote
Theodore RooseveltCharles FairbanksRepublican 216,651 73.98%11
Alton ParkerHenry DavisDemocrat 55,187 18.84%0
Eugene DebsBenjamin HanfordPublic Ownership 11,692 3.99%0
Silas SwallowGeorge CarrollProhibition 6,253 2.14%0
Thomas WatsonThomas TibblesPopulist 2,103 0.72%0
Charles CorreganWilliam CoxSocialist Labor 974 0.33%0
